December Rainfall Precipitation in Sri Lanka

Sri Lanka experiences precipitation in December ranging from high in Chilaw with 138 mm of rainfall to heavy in Adams Peak with 497 mm of rainfall.

  • How much rainfall does Sri Lanka receive in December?
  • In December, Sri Lanka experiences its rainy season. Sun lovers might want to consider a different time for their trip. With an average of 220 mm) of rain in December, Kandy's weather becomes notably unpredictable due to the frequent downpours.

  • What is the wettest city in December in Sri Lanka?
  • According to our data the wettest location is Adams Peak with an average precipitation of 497 mm.

  • What is the driest city in December in Sri Lanka?
  • The driest place is Chilaw with an average precipitation of 138 mm according to our data.
